net.ezcontent.backend.conf
Class Section

java.lang.Object
  extended bynet.ezcontent.backend.conf.Section
All Implemented Interfaces:
Serializable

public class Section
extends Object
implements Serializable

Representa una seccion del backend. Una seccion en su forma mas basica, consiste en una pagina que tiene cierto componente del lado izquierdo (manejado por el Marco). Por lo general, el componente del lado izquierdo es un menu. La pagina va a cambiar segun la opcion que se elija de ese menu, en una lista o un editor o alguna otra pagina.

Author:
Enrique Zamudio
See Also:
Serialized Form

Field Summary
private  ListConfiguration listconf
           
private  String mainPage
           
private  String menuComponent
           
private  MenuConfiguration menuconf
           
private  String name
           
private  String permName
           
 
Constructor Summary
Section(String name, String permission)
          Crea una nueva instancia.
 
Method Summary
 void appendXml(StringBuffer buf)
           
 boolean equals(Object other)
          Compara el nombre de otra seccion con el propio para determinar igualdad.
 ListConfiguration getListConfiguration()
           
 MenuConfiguration getMenuConfiguration()
           
 String getName()
           
 String getPageName()
           
 String getPermission()
           
 void setListConfiguration(ListConfiguration value)
           
 void setMenuConfiguration(MenuConfiguration value)
           
 void setPageName(String value)
           
 String toString()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Field Detail

name

private String name

menuComponent

private String menuComponent

mainPage

private String mainPage

permName

private String permName

menuconf

private MenuConfiguration menuconf

listconf

private ListConfiguration listconf
Constructor Detail

Section

public Section(String name,
               String permission)
Crea una nueva instancia.

Parameters:
name - El nombre de la seccion.
permission - El nombre del permiso que debe tener el usuario para poder entrar a esta seccion.
Method Detail

getName

public String getName()

getPermission

public String getPermission()

setMenuConfiguration

public void setMenuConfiguration(MenuConfiguration value)

getMenuConfiguration

public MenuConfiguration getMenuConfiguration()

setPageName

public void setPageName(String value)

getPageName

public String getPageName()

appendXml

public void appendXml(StringBuffer buf)

toString

public String toString()

setListConfiguration

public void setListConfiguration(ListConfiguration value)

getListConfiguration

public ListConfiguration getListConfiguration()

equals

public boolean equals(Object other)
Compara el nombre de otra seccion con el propio para determinar igualdad.